[QUOTE="Anonymous, post: 12357"] > Good question Bill, I am concerned > about the timing of vaccinations > also. For those that run a bull > all the time and don't have a > specific calving season, it is > harder to vaccinate cows when they > are open because you would be > penning a few here and there after > they have calved to give them > vacciantions. Right now we have > some Longhorns that are 6 months > bred, some 4 months bred and some > calves that need vaccinating. I am > leary about vaccinating the cows > (Blackleg, Triangle-9) when they > are bred, even with killed > vaccine. > > ------------------------------------ 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~tri-9 dont hurt bred cows .older cattle dont need blackleg shots .just calves and yearlings.~~~~~~~~~~Tc [/QUOTE]
